RIDING THE WAVE OF CULTURAL HITS MTV ANNOUNCES DIVERSE SLATE OF PROGRAMMING FOR SUMMER AND FALL 2008

Over Past Nine Months, P12-34 Average Viewership Up 35% in 10 Spot Line-up and 16% in Primetime

Santa Monica, CA (May 29, 2008)�Coming out of Q1 2008 with a diversity of hits including the #1 and #2 P12-34 cable telecasts of the quarter with "The Hills" and "Randy Jackson Presents: America's Best Dance Crew," and three out of the top 10 P12-34 rated Ad-supported cable series for the quarter, including "The Challenges: Gauntlet III," "Making the Band 4," and "Randy Jackson Presents: America's Best Dance Crew," MTV announced the next wave of greenlights for series and development. Today's news follows the network's recent new series announcements including the Untitled TI Project, "The Phone," executive produced by Justin Timberlake and "Paris Hilton's: My New BFF." Over the past nine months, MTV's average impressions have soared 35% in the 10 Spot line-up and up 16% in Primetime, speaking to the network's redefined programming model, diversity of content and music vision.

The sweeping successes speak to several key programming strategies as laid out by MTV programming head, Tony DiSanto one year ago including:

Revamping the Production Development & Programming Model by eliminating pilot seasons and quotas, re-organizing the development team into one unit, shortening the road to air by ordering straight-to-series development for certain formats, microwaving production to reduce the downtime between seasons of hit shows, approaching '60 as the new 30' with expansions of key formats like "Making The Band," "Real World" and "Challenges," branching out to new genres of programming such as multi-camera life events and innovative specials like "Legally Blonde on Broadway" and "24-hours of Jackass," eventizing series launches and finales, and supersizing orders of hit franchises like "The Hills."

Tapping into the "Culture of Live" with DVR proof shows that must be seen in premiere or the viewer misses out such as "Randy Jackson Presents: American's Best Dance Crew" or reality competition like "A Shot of Love with Tila Tequila."

Loud Electric One Liners with big name talent attached such as Jamie Foxx's "From G's To Gents" and Paris Hilton's "Paris Hilton's: My New BFF."

Capitalizing on MTV Hits with Spinoffs from "Laguna Beach: The Real OC" to "The Hills," from "My Super Sweet 16" to recently announced series, "Exiled," from "The Legally Blonde on Broadway" event special to "Legally Blonde The Musical: The Search For Elle Woods."

Experimenting, Diversifying & Genre Busting with new formats such as the critically acclaimed, "Human Giant."

Winning with Music by delivering a broad universe of immersive music experiences for artists that no one else can provide from "Making the Band 4," whose featured groups Danity Kane and Day 26 entering the charts with their self-titled debut albums at #1.

MTV SERIES GREENLIGHTS

UNTITLED 50 CENT PROJECT (Working Title): 50 Cent is a platinum-selling rap artist, but he is also perhaps the most successful hip-hop businessman around, having parlayed his musical skills into a merchandizing and branding empire worth more than nine figures. His ventures include a G-Unit sneaker deal with Reebok, a G-Unit clothing line, a record label, Pure 50 RGX Body Spray, a condom line, and, most famously, a Vitamin Water drink called Formula 50. Last year, Coca-Cola purchased Vitamin Water for $4.1 billion, cashing out 50 Cent to the tune of more than $100 million, according to Forbes. 50 is currently working with author Robert Greene ("The 48 Laws of Power") on a new book, "The 50th Law," that lays out the principles of the hustle that 50 used to achieve his unprecedented success.

In this new elimination reality show, MTV will follow 16 young men and women as they compete to learn and master the skills that took 50 from the streets to the top of corporate America. The winner will receive a full scholarship to an undergraduate or graduate business program, depending on his or her academic status and accomplishments. The contenders will live and work together as they challenge themselves and each other. Challenges will test savvy, street smarts, manipulation, power and the art of winning. Contestants will live together and work together toward one common goal that may change their lives forever. Each week, 50 Cent will narrow down his search, test the candidate's knowledge and push them to the limit. The finalist who possesses the business flair, strength, fearlessness and guts will win the scholarship that may bring them to ultimate mogul status.

"BUZZIN'": As their first single, "Buzzin,'" starts to climb the charts, musical artist Shwayze (self-described as, "the only black kid in Malibu"), his best friend, producer and musical partner, Cisco Adler, and their friend/tour manager, Warren, get into comic misadventures as they try to navigate their way to stardom in the music industry. Trying to keep them on track is their tough manager and label honcho, Jordan Schur, of Suretone Records, who has taken artists like Ashley Simpson and Limp Bizkit all the way to the top. Together, this crew is taking a very long, windy and crazy trip to fame.

"BUSTED": In this action-packed, high stakes, 1/2 hour reality series, MTV will show you what happens when kids take things too far and end up breaking the law. Taking it one step further, viewers will also hear why these rebels thought they could get away with committing these crimes, the cops perspectives and the serious consequences they will have to face now that they are busted!

Liz Gateley and George McTeague are the MTV executives overseeing production.

"MAKING THE ROCK BAND": Building on MTV's hit series, "Making The Band," the evolution continues as Diddy steps out of his comfort zone and into the rock arena as he looks to form the next big rock-n-roll band to take over the charts and dominate the music industry. Expect to see Diddy working with a roster of top rock-n-roll artists and producers.

"BABY DOLLS": "Baby Dolls" is a half-hour scripted comedy series set in the pop-culture phenomenon of celebrity worship as told through the eyes of a na�ve and jaded personal assistant to a young actress. The faux-documentary style series takes the voice of the abused but all-knowing assistant who is in over her head, drowning in the celebrity-making machine, getting stepped on by stiletto-clad feet, but at the end of the day comes out the hero. Young people all across America dream of being an assistant to a celebrity, but for our star it's her nightmare.

"TEEN DREAM": MTV and the executive producers of hit series "America's Next Top Model" bring you this exciting reality competition series to find America's next female superstar with a twist: their moms will be their managers, mentors and ultimately may be their downfall in the competition. We are searching the nation for the most talented female singers with the biggest personalities as well as their equally charismatic mother/managers! The selected mother/daughter teams may compete for a chance at a cash prize and the opportunity to showcase their daughter's talent. "Teen Dream" is based on a format MTV bought from Telemundo.
